CI Test
This commit is contained in:
@@ -8,32 +8,32 @@ on:
|
|||||||
- '*'
|
- '*'
|
||||||
|
|
||||||
jobs:
|
jobs:
|
||||||
build:
|
# build:
|
||||||
name: 🏗️ Build Docker Image
|
# name: 🏗️ Build Docker Image
|
||||||
runs-on: ubuntu-latest
|
# runs-on: ubuntu-latest
|
||||||
steps:
|
# steps:
|
||||||
- name: Checkout Repository
|
# - name: Checkout Repository
|
||||||
uses: actions/checkout@v3
|
# uses: actions/checkout@v3
|
||||||
|
#
|
||||||
- name: Install Docker client
|
# - name: Install Docker client
|
||||||
run: |
|
# run: |
|
||||||
sudo apt-get update
|
# sudo apt-get update
|
||||||
sudo apt-get install -y docker.io bash
|
# sudo apt-get install -y docker.io bash
|
||||||
|
#
|
||||||
- name: Build Docker Image
|
# - name: Build Docker Image
|
||||||
run: |
|
# run: |
|
||||||
chmod +x ./docker/build.sh
|
# chmod +x ./docker/build.sh
|
||||||
cd docker
|
# cd docker
|
||||||
./build.sh "${{ env.IMAGE_NAME }}" "${{ env.TAG }}"
|
# ./build.sh "${{ env.IMAGE_NAME }}" "${{ env.TAG }}"
|
||||||
|
#
|
||||||
env:
|
# env:
|
||||||
IMAGE_NAME: angular-web-app
|
# IMAGE_NAME: angular-web-app
|
||||||
TAG: ${{ github.ref_name == 'main' && 'latest' || github.ref_name }}
|
# TAG: ${{ github.ref_name == 'main' && 'latest' || github.ref_name }}
|
||||||
|
|
||||||
push:
|
push:
|
||||||
name: ⬆️ Push Image to Gitea Registry
|
name: ⬆️ Push Image to Gitea Registry
|
||||||
runs-on: ubuntu-latest
|
runs-on: ubuntu-latest
|
||||||
needs: build
|
# needs: build
|
||||||
steps:
|
steps:
|
||||||
- name: Checkout Repository
|
- name: Checkout Repository
|
||||||
uses: actions/checkout@v3
|
uses: actions/checkout@v3
|
||||||
|
|||||||
Reference in New Issue
Block a user